3083 was Uni, 3081 was Dyadic (2 -way Non-Partitionable), 3084 was 
Partitionable 4-way. Base and X models with almost unrememberable model 
letters.

Interestingly, later on you could get a 1+1 2-way and a 2+1 3-way.  The 
benefits of these were larger caches (as you got 2 of them). I'm not sure 
who bought these, though.
